Abstract
A method for curing and/or improving hypoxia characterized by administering a compound represented by the general formula (1), ##STR1## said compounds have been known in prior art literatures, for example, as carbostyril derivatives in Japanese Patent Kokai No. 54-160389 (1979), etc., as benzoxazine derivatives in Japanese Patent Kokai No. 59-70675 (1984), and as benzoazepine derivatives in Japanese Patent Kokai No. 57-193461 (1982), and they have been known as central nervous system controlling agents and antihistaminic agents.
The present invention was established on the basis of the findings that the compounds represented by the general formula (1) possess excellent pharmacological activities for curing and/or improving hypoxia and also possess excellent anti-oxidative activities, which could not have been anticipated from the disclosures in the prior art literatures.

10. A method for treating hypoxia which comprises administering to a host in need thereof a 7-{3-[4-(4-Methylphenyl)-1-piperazinyl]propoxy}-3,4-dihydrocarbostyril or a salt thereof in an amount effective for said treatment.
-
11. A method for treating hypoxia which comprises administering to a host in need thereof a 6-{3-[4-(3-(Methylphenyl)-1-piperazinyl]propoxy}-2H-1,4-benzoxazin-3(4H)-one or a salt thereof in an amount effective for said treatment.
-
12. A method for treating hypoxia which comprises administering to a host in need thereof a 7-{3-[4-(3-Chlorophenyl)-1-piperazinyl]propoxy}-3,4-dihydrocarbostyril or a salt thereof in an amount effective for said treatment.
-
13. A method for treating hypoxia which comprises administering to a host in need thereof a 7-{3-[4-(3-Methylphenyl)-1,2,5,6-tetrahydro-1-pyridyl]propoxy}-3,4-dihydrocarbostyril or a salt thereof in an amount effective for said treatment.
-
14. A method for treating hypoxia which comprises administering to a host in need thereof a 6-{3-[4-(2,3-Dimethylphenyl)-1-piperazinyl]propoxy-}-2H-1,4-benzoazine-3(4H)-one or a salt thereof in an amount effective for said treatment.
-
15. A method for treating hypoxia which comprises administering to a host in need thereof a 7-{3-[4-(4-Chlorophenyl)-1-piperazinyl]propoxy}-3,4-dihydrocarbostyril or a salt thereof in an amount effective for said treatment.
